Quick Recap: What Is BISP 8171?

The Benazir Income Support Programme (BISP) is a government initiative aimed at helping the poorest families across Pakistan. The 8171 system is the official gateway for checking payment status and eligibility. BISP provides financial assistance every quarter to women from low-income households who are verified under strict criteria.

July 2025 Eligibility Criteria – Are You Included?

Here are the updated criteria to qualify for July 2025 BISP payments:

Eligibility ConditionStatus
Must be a Pakistani citizen✅ Required
Belong to a low-income family (as per NSER)✅ Required
CNIC must be valid and active✅ Mandatory
Mobile number registered in your own name✅ Strongly Advised
Not employed in a government institution✅ Required
Must not own property over defined limit✅ Required
Not receiving other government salary pensions✅ Required

How to Check If You’re Eligible – 3 Easy Ways

You can confirm your eligibility through the following methods:

Method 1: Online via 8171 Portal

  1. Visit: 8171.bisp.gov.pk
  2. Enter your CNIC number
  3. Enter the captcha code
  4. Press “Submit” to see your eligibility

Method 2: Check via SMS

  1. Open your message box
  2. Type your 13-digit CNIC number
  3. Send to 8171
  4. You’ll get a reply within seconds with your eligibility status

Method 3: Visit Your Local BISP Tehsil Office

  • Take your CNIC and mobile phone
  • A representative will check your status on the system
  • You can also update your family data here if needed

Rejected or Blocked? Here’s What You Should Do

If your payment is delayed, rejected, or blocked, it could be due to:

ReasonSolution
CNIC expired or invalidRenew your CNIC via NADRA and recheck 8171
SIM not registered on your nameRegister a new SIM in your name immediately
NSER record is incompleteVisit the BISP Tehsil Office for Dynamic Survey
Already receiving another government supportYou may not be eligible

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Many families lose their chance because of simple avoidable errors. Here are a few:

MistakeHow to Avoid
Sending wrong CNIC numberDouble-check before sending
Using someone else’s mobile numberAlways use a SIM registered on your CNIC
Ignoring BISP verification messagesRead & follow up with local office
Waiting too long after rejectionAct quickly and visit the Tehsil Office

Final Checklist – Are You Ready for Payment?

Before expecting the July 2025 payment, make sure:

  • Your CNIC is valid and not expired
  • Your SIM is registered on your name
  • You’ve recently updated your family data via NSER
  • You’ve not been declared ineligible for other reasons

If all these points are clear, you should receive your payment smoothly in July.

FAQs – Frequently Asked Questions

When will July 2025 BISP payments start?

Payments have already begun from 15th July 2025 in many districts.

How much is the payment for this phase?

The current installment is Rs. 13,500 under the Kafalat program.

I got a payment in May but not in July. Why?

You may need to re-verify your eligibility via a dynamic survey or CNIC check.

Can men apply for BISP payments?

No. BISP payments are for women from poor households only.
